Gary began his college career at the University of Georgia before transferring to the University of Miami. After leaving the Hurricanes and before being drafted in the first round by the Los Angeles Rams, he was voted MVP in the Senior Bowl. Gary currently owns The Healthway Shopping Network, Black Shopping Channel and the AMI Capital Group. Gary was involved in the National Indoor Football League, an indoor football organization that operated for several seasons in the 2000s. He was the registered agent for the league in Florida and served as the agent for several of its teams; however, they ended operations in the 2007 season. |
